About Mihaela Perić
Mihaela Perić is a scholar working on Molecular Medicine, Health Informatics and Microbiology, having authored 44 papers that have together received 1.5k indexed citations. Recurring topics across this work include Synthesis and biological activity (7 papers), Synthesis and Catalytic Reactions (6 papers), Gut microbiota and health (6 papers), Pneumonia and Respiratory Infections (6 papers), Antibiotic Resistance in Bacteria (6 papers), HIV/AIDS drug development and treatment (4 papers), Synthesis and Biological Evaluation (4 papers) and Orthopaedic implants and arthroplasty (4 papers). The work is most often cited by research in Molecular Medicine (96 citations), Microbiology (83 citations) and Epidemiology (359 citations). Mihaela Perić has collaborated with scholars based in Croatia, United States and Austria. Frequent co-authors include Donatella Verbanac, Hana Čipčić Paljetak, Mario Matijašić, Anja Barešić, Tomislav Meštrović, Michael R. Jacobs, Peter C. Appelbaum, Bülent Bozdoğan, Slobodan Vukičević and Lovorka Grgurević. Their work appears in journals such as Antimicrobial Agents and Chemotherapy, International Journal of Molecular Sciences, Bone, Bioorganic & Medicinal Chemistry and Journal of Medicinal Chemistry.
